Pricing Strategies That Attract Immediate Buyers

Selling a house fast in Minneapolis starts with a smart pricing strategy. Home valuation is more than just checking online estimates. It requires a deep market analysis of local trends, recent sales, and unique property features.

Effective pricing psychology can boost buyer attraction. Strategic sellers often price just below round numbers. For example, listing at $299,000 instead of $300,000. This catches potential buyers’ eyes and creates a perception of value.

Market analysis shows three main pricing approaches for a quick sale. First, pricing at market value provides steady interest. Second, pricing slightly below market can generate multiple offers. Third, an aggressive low price guarantees the fastest sale but might sacrifice some profit.

Online valuation tools offer helpful starting points. Local real estate professionals can provide more nuanced insights into your specific property’s worth. They understand neighborhood dynamics that algorithms might miss, helping sellers develop a precise pricing strategy to sell house fast.

Remember, the right price isn’t always the highest price. It’s about finding the sweet spot that attracts serious buyers quickly while maximizing your home’s market potential.

Sell House Fast: Proven Methods That Work

Homeowners in Minneapolis have many ways to sell their houses quickly. These methods can cut down the time it takes to sell house fast. This means sellers can get their money faster.

Cash offers are a quick way to sell a home. These deals usually close in 7-14 days. This is much faster than the 30-45 days it takes for financed sales. Real estate investors and iBuyers offer these fast deals, making the selling process smoother.

The “coming soon” marketing strategy is also effective. It creates excitement before the house is officially listed. This can attract buyers quickly, making the sale faster.

Planning open houses strategically can also speed up a traditional sale. Hosting many showings in a short time can lead to competitive bidding. This can prompt buyers to make quick decisions. Real estate agents with experience in quick sales can help with these strategies.

Choosing the right selling method depends on your situation and goals. Whether it’s cash offers, iBuyer platforms, or traditional listings, Minneapolis homeowners have many options. They can sell their houses fast and efficiently.

Working with Cash Buyers and Investors

Selling your Minneapolis home to cash buyers can be a game-changer. It’s perfect for homeowners who need to sell quickly. Real estate investors are experts in fast deals, helping sellers in a hurry or with big repair needs.

Cash buyers include individual investors, house flippers, and rental property investors. They look for properties that are hard to sell the traditional way. They can buy properties as-is and close deals fast, skipping the usual financing problems.

Working with cash buyers offers big benefits. They can close deals in weeks, not months. They buy properties as-is, saving sellers from costly repairs or renovations.

To find cash buyers in Minneapolis, do your homework. Look at local investment groups, online platforms, and ask real estate attorneys for tips. Sellers can expect offers that are 70-90% of the market value, for a quick and sure sale.

For a successful deal with cash buyers, be thorough and clear. Check the investor’s credentials and understand the terms. Knowing what the investor wants helps sellers get the best deal and sell their home efficiently.

Navigating Inspections and Appraisals Quickly

Selling a house fast in Minneapolis means you need to know how to handle inspections and appraisals. A pre-inspection can be your secret weapon for a quick sale. It lets you find and fix problems before anyone else sees them, avoiding surprises that could slow things down.

Inspection contingencies can make things uncertain for sellers who want to sell quickly. Being prepared is crucial. Fix big structural or safety issues first to make the appraisal process smoother. Cosmetic issues are usually not a big deal, so focus on the important repairs.

Being open and honest during the home inspection helps build trust with buyers. Be ready to show proof of recent repairs or upgrades. Cash buyers can make things faster by skipping the long appraisal process.

Knowing how the appraisal process works helps set realistic goals. Share all the details about recent improvements and local sales. This can help ensure your home is valued fairly and avoid delays in selling your home.

Legal Considerations for Fast Home Sales in Minnesota

Selling a house quickly in Minnesota means following state laws carefully. The state’s real estate law requires detailed disclosure statements. These protect both buyers and sellers. Sellers must tell buyers about any known problems that could affect the property’s value or safety.

The purchase agreement is key to selling a house fast. Sellers should team up with experienced real estate agents. These agents know the laws and help make the agreement clear. They ensure the agreement includes contingencies, the earnest money deposit, and flexible closing dates.

Disclosures go beyond just property conditions. Homes built before 1978 need lead-based paint documentation. Sellers must also share detailed property history. This ensures everything is clear during the closing process.

Getting professional help is important to avoid legal issues. Knowing Minnesota’s real estate laws helps sellers sell quickly and safely. It protects their legal and financial interests.

Alternative Selling Options in Minneapolis

Homeowners in Minneapolis find many creative ways to sell their homes when traditional methods don’t work. These options let them quickly sell their property without the usual real estate hurdles.

Rent-to-own agreements are a great choice for sellers. They attract buyers who can’t get a loan right away. This way, buyers can live in the home while saving up for the full purchase.

Auction sales are another fast way to sell a home in Minneapolis. They draw lots of interest and can lead to a quick sale. Owner financing is also a smart move. It lets sellers act as the lender, making the sale smoother.

House-buying companies are there for homes that need a lot of work or need to be sold fast. They buy homes quickly, often in just weeks, not months.

Other creative options include shared equity deals or selling through personal networks. Each method has its own benefits, depending on the seller’s situation and the property’s details.
